I have a new system with a pair of hyperthreaded Xeons that Fedora Core3 sees as 4 CPUs. (Dell, $1350 delivered!) I am running 4 SETI@Home work units, and they aren't assigned to separate logical CPUs: One CPU has none, one has two, and the others have one each. When I look at the CPUs in pairs (0-1 and 2-3), they have 2 units each. I'm wondering if there's a way to force one unit to be run on each CPU. It probably won't make any significant performance change (5% at most), but it will make my CPU statistics make better sense. |
